What to Eat

Prizren has a variety of restaurants serving both traditional Albanian cuisine and international dishes.

  • Burek: A flaky pastry filled with meat, cheese, or vegetables.
  • Qebapa: Grilled meatballs served with bread and onions.
  • Tavë kosi: A traditional lamb stew.
  • Flia: A layered pastry made with milk, eggs, and butter.

Where to Go

Prizren has a number of historical and cultural attractions.

  • Prizren Fortress: A medieval fortress that offers stunning views of the city.
  • Sinan Pasha Mosque: A 16th-century mosque with beautiful architecture.
  • Old Town: A charming neighborhood with cobblestone streets and traditional houses.
  • Gazi Mehmet Pasha Hamam: A historical bathhouse that has been converted into a museum.
